Gipsy Hill station, served by Southern Railway, is equipped with various essential amenities to make your travel smooth. The ticket office is open from the early hours of the day until late, operating from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ays, extending slightly longer on Saturdays, and offering reduced hours on Sundays. This flexible schedule makes ticket purchasing a hassle-free experience.
Though there are no smartcard validators specifically for ease of boarding, the presence of accessible ticket machines ensures you can readily collect tickets bought online; these machines are designed with accessibility in mind too. Additionally, the station is supportive of those with special needs by housing induction loops and offering ramp assistance for train access, making sure everyone can navigate safely to their destination.

Battlesbridge train station may not boast a ticket office, but it does feature ticket machines that are equipped for online ticket collection and accept smartcard validations. Perfect for independent travelers, the station provides crucial accessibility facilities including step-free access across its single platform, making it compliant with the Office of Rail and Road's classification as a Category A station. There is a ramp for train access and seating available on-site, enhancing the ease of navigation for all passengers. However, amenities such as waiting rooms, restrooms, and refreshment facilities are not available – a common feature of smaller stations.
On your arrival at Battlesbridge, transport does not end on the rail. While it is not served by a rail replacement service, the station's central location in Essex ensures easy access to alternative travel forms such as taxis, though they must be pre-arranged. For cycling enthusiasts, bicycle storage is available with ten spots, albeit uncovered.
